Quantitative Structure-Activity Relationship, Activity Prediction, and Molecular Dynamics of Non-nucleotide Reverse Transcriptase Inhibitors
Published on: May 9, 2025
Fumiyoshi Yamashita1, Shin-Ichi Fujiwara, Suchada Wanchana
1Department of Drug Delivery Research, Graduate School of Pharmaceutical Sciences, Kyoto University, Sakyo-ku, Kyoto, 606-8501, Japan.
Quantitative structure-activity relationship (QSAR) models predict ADME properties using molecular structures. Genetic algorithm-partial least squares (GA-PLS) effectively identified key descriptors for diverse compounds.
